A $10,000 bathroom remodel in Georgia can include new flooring, a stylish vanity, updated fixtures, and fresh paint. It might also cover a new shower surround or a refinished tub. The final look in Atlanta depends on the materials chosen and the scope of the project.
$5000 can be enough for a cosmetic refresh in a smaller bathroom. This typically includes new paint, hardware, and perhaps a new toilet. It won't cover major plumbing work or expanding the space. It's a good start for surface-level updates.
